What is a Codec?

A codec is a tool that compresses or decompresses digital media files, such as videos. The term “codec” is short for “coder-decoder” or “compressor-decompressor.” A codec encodes a video for efficient storage and transmission and then decodes it for viewing. Without the right codec, video files could be too large, leading to slow load times and buffering issues.

Why Are Codecs Important?

Codecs are crucial because they determine the quality of your video and how quickly it loads. A good codec compresses the file size without losing too much quality. This balance between file size and quality is essential for video delivery on websites like Squarespace, where you want videos to load quickly but still appear high-quality.

The Most Popular Codecs

There are several video codecs available, but a few are the most popular for web use. Let’s explore some of the most common codecs and why they may or may not be suitable for Squarespace video content.

H.264 Codec

The H.264 codec, also known as AVC (Advanced Video Coding), is one of the most widely used codecs on the internet. It offers a good balance between file size and video quality, making it ideal for streaming and web-based video content.

  • Pros: H.264 offers great compression without sacrificing too much quality. It is also compatible with most devices and browsers.
  • Cons: Although H.264 is efficient, newer codecs are even better at reducing file sizes while maintaining quality.

H.265 (HEVC) Codec

The H.265 codec, also known as High-Efficiency Video Coding (HEVC), is the successor to H.264. It provides even better compression, reducing file sizes by about 50% compared to H.264 while maintaining the same quality level.

  • Pros: H.265 allows for high-quality video with smaller file sizes, reducing load times and bandwidth usage.
  • Cons: Despite its efficiency, H.265 is not as widely supported by older devices and browsers as H.264.

VP9 Codec

VP9 is a free, open-source video codec developed by Google. It’s designed to compete with H.265 and offers similar levels of compression efficiency.

  • Pros: VP9 is royalty-free, meaning there are no licensing fees. It also delivers high-quality videos with reduced file sizes, similar to H.265.
  • Cons: Like H.265, VP9 is not as universally supported, especially on older devices and browsers.

AV1 Codec

AV1 is a relatively new codec developed by the Alliance for Open Media. It’s designed to outperform both H.265 and VP9 in terms of compression efficiency.

  • Pros: AV1 offers exceptional compression, allowing for high-quality video with even smaller file sizes. It’s also open-source and royalty-free.
  • Cons: As a newer codec, AV1 is still gaining support across platforms and devices, meaning it may not yet be the best option for broad compatibility.

Which Codec is Best for Squarespace?

Now that we have explored the most popular codecs, let’s answer the main question: What codec is best for Squarespace video? The answer depends on a few key factors, including file size, video quality, and compatibility.

H.264: The Safe Bet

H.264 remains the best codec for Squarespace video due to its broad compatibility and excellent balance between file size and quality. It works seamlessly with most devices, browsers, and platforms, making it a reliable choice for your website. If you are uploading a video to Squarespace, especially if you’re not sure what devices your visitors will be using, H.264 is the safest bet.

  • Recommended For: General use, especially for videos that need to work across various devices and browsers.

H.265: Best for High-Quality, Small File Sizes

If you’re aiming for top-tier video quality without sacrificing load times, H.265 (HEVC) is an excellent choice. However, be mindful that not all browsers and devices support this codec yet. If your audience primarily uses modern devices, H.265 can be a great option for Squarespace videos, especially when you need to save bandwidth.

  • Recommended For: High-quality videos, especially if you know your audience uses modern devices and browsers.

VP9: A Solid Free Alternative

VP9 is a great option if you’re looking for a free codec that still offers excellent compression. It may not be as universally supported as H.264, but it works well with many modern browsers and devices, particularly Google Chrome and Android-based platforms.

  • Recommended For: Users looking for a royalty-free alternative to H.265, especially those targeting a modern audience.

AV1: The Future, But Not Yet Mainstream

AV1 offers the best compression efficiency among all the codecs discussed, but it’s not yet fully supported across all devices and platforms. While it’s a promising codec for the future, you may want to hold off using AV1 for Squarespace videos until support becomes more widespread.

  • Recommended For: Future-proofing, but not the best option for immediate use due to limited support.

How to Choose the Right Codec for Your Squarespace Video

Consider Your Audience

When deciding on the best codec for your Squarespace video, the first thing to consider is your audience. If most of your visitors use older devices or browsers, H.264 is the best option. However, if your audience is more tech-savvy and uses modern devices, H.265 or VP9 could be a better choice for higher-quality videos.

File Size vs. Quality

Another critical factor is balancing file size and video quality. If you’re dealing with limited bandwidth or want faster load times, H.265 or VP9 can give you the high-quality videos you need while keeping file sizes small. However, if compatibility is more important, stick with H.264.

Squarespace Compatibility

Squarespace supports various file types, but you need to ensure your codec choice works across different browsers and devices. Tips for Optimizing Videos on Squarespace

Using the right codec is just one part of optimizing videos on Squarespace. Here are some additional tips to ensure your videos perform well:

  • Compress Your Videos: Even with an efficient codec, compressing your video file before uploading can further improve load times without sacrificing quality.
  • Use a CDN: A content delivery network (CDN) can help speed up video delivery by hosting it on servers closer to your audience.
  • Choose the Right Resolution: Higher resolutions offer better quality but come with larger file sizes. Choose a resolution that balances quality and performance for your audience.
